- Abstract
The piston ring-cylinder liner (PRCL) system, especially the top ring-cylinder liner pair, is under starved lubrication, which is beneficial for reducing the lubricant consumption and related emissions. Under starved lubrication, the lubricating oil film between the piston ring and the cylinder liner is difficult to re-form after rupture in the outlet zone. At the same time, the gas bearing effect is also difficult to ignore under the high boundary pressure near the combustion top dead center. Therefore, based on the average Reynolds equation and no-reform boundary conditions, the lubrication, contact and gas bearing of the top ring-cylinder liner of a diesel engine was analyzed. The research results show that under starved lubrication conditions, the influence of high boundary pressure is quite significant because there is no re-form after the oil film ruptures. For high combustion pressure engines, the gas bearing between the top ring and the cylinder liner is even greater than the oil film bearing capacity and contact bearing capacity.
